RES. 825 Condemning antisemitism on college campuses. _______________________________________________________________________ IN TH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ES October 30, 2023 Mr. Kiley submitted the following resolution; which was referred to the Committee on Education and the Workforce _______________________________________________________________________ RESOLUTION Condemning antisemitism on college campuses. Resolved, That the House of Representatives-- (1) calls on campus administrators to condemn all forms of antisemitism on college campuses; (2) calls on campus administrators to ensure Jewish faculty, students, and guests can exercise the same free speech rights as guaranteed to all other faculty, students, and guests can exercise the same free speech rights as are guaranteed to all other faculty, students, and guests without intimidation; (3) calls on campus administrators to ensure that no speaker is prevented from speaking on campus because of their Jewish heritage; (4) calls on campus administrators to ensure Jewish students have the same opportunities as all other students on campus; (5) calls for campus administrators to ensure the security and safety of their Jewish students; and (6) supports the right of Americans to freely exercise their religious and cultural beliefs while pursuing higher education. <all>
